Nigeria at 63: We must build a nation we can all be proud of – Kwara Speaker
The Speaker, Kwara State House of Assembly, Yakubu Danladi-Salihu has congratulated Nigerians on the occasion of the nation's 63rd independence anniversary and commended their resilience thus far.
Danladi-Salihu in his independence message to Nigerians harped on the need to remain supportive (to Nigerian leaders), patriotic, committed and dedicated to building a nation everyone would be proud of.
“Dear compatriots, It's with great pleasure that I congratulate you on this auspicious occasion of the nation's 63rd independence anniversary. Sixty-three years since Nigeria gained her sovereignty, there have been challenges and success stories to tell as our leaders continue to strive hard to make sure Nigerians continue to enjoy dividends of democracy”, the Speaker noted.
“Our unity and diversity expressly enunciate our strength, needless of rhetorical amplification. Let us remain patriotic, committed and dedicated to the common goal of making Nigeria the best place anyone can be proud of in Africa and beyond”, he added.
“I want to commend Nigerians for their resilience and appeal for more patience, understanding and support for President Bola Ahmed Tinubu and Mallam Abdulrahman AbdulRazaq as they steadily harnessed all resources and throughput to find lasting solutions to the current challenges facing us, especially the effect of fuel subsidy removal that has affected all and sundry”
“On behalf of my humble self, the Kwara State House of Assembly, and the APC Conference of Speakers, I congratulate Nigerians and I wish them a happy independence anniversary”.
